Archive quality, fine art prints

What are archival, fine art prints?  Well, you've come to the right place.  Archival prints are printed on premium quality, acid-free, 100% cotton photo paper - considered the longest lasting surface for photographs.  They are timeless, elegant and my personal favorite surface to print on.  Archival prints offer greater scratch resistance, exceptional detail and color stability. As long as your print is displayed in a moderate climate, with good structural integrity - the rich colors and details will stand the test of time.

We all have a different aesthetic when it comes to how we want our art to look, so I have curated several options for you to pick from.  All of our photo papers are archival quality, so you can be confident that you are getting a timeless, classy photograph - regardless which customization option you choose.  Quick "tooltip" info tabs are also available on product pages for each medium option while creating your order.  Below are more detailed explanations and the name of the exact paper used should you choose to do your own research.

LUSTRE PHOTO PAPER

Kodak ENDURA Lustre "E"

Most high end print shops will use this paper as their "default" surface for good reason! This paper features a fine grain pebble texture with a slight semi-gloss sheen, and is known for its exceptional sharpness and vivid colors. Lustre is a hybrid of glossy and matte that provides the benefits of both styles. Kodak Lustre presents slightly richer prints than matte papers, yet not as shiny as glossy paper. It's our most affordable option and still offers a true museum quality experience. The slight Lustre sheen may show glare under certain lighting and framing conditions so if any amount of glare is concerned - consider a matte paper finish instead.

MATTE PHOTO PAPER

Fuji Deep Matte Velvet

This paper is absolutely gorgeous! It displays your photograph with a soft, but rich elegance. Velvety smooth to the touch, this paper was designed with a protective layer resistant to fingerprints (but still you shouldn't touch the print surface). It's non-reflective surface delivers gorgeous black and whites or vivid color under any lighting situation. Fuji Deep Matte Velvet is ideal for prints in areas with multiple light sources and distracting reflections.

PREMIUM SEMI-GLOSS FINE ART PAPER

Canson Platine Fibre Rag

310gsm, semi-gloss finish, highest DMAX (depth of black) of all our photo paper options. Without any doubt, this is my favorite, absolute go-to paper for printing black & white (all black and white prints are preselected with this as the default option). White is true white, and the depth and and richness of the photograph is just magical. They look just like they came out of a darkroom. If you are looking for a premium black & white print, with a smooth to the touch finish - this option is for you.

PREMIUM MATTE FINE ART PAPER

Hahnemühle Photo Rag 308

308gsm, 18.9mil, matte finish. This is one of the world's most popular "all-arounder" papers for high-quality printing - and my personal favorite to print all my photographs on. Prints on this paper are deep and delicate.  It displays brilliant colors, deep blacks, balanced contrast and perfect reproduction of detail. This thick, luscious paper is our premium quality matte finish fine art paper. Did we mention it's thick!? It feels like watercolor paper - yet with a smooth finish. This paper has little to no texture. If you want to add an extra elegance to your print - this option is for you. With a matte finish this paper is ideal in areas with multiple light sources and distracting reflections.

TEXTURED FINE ART PAPER

Hahnemühle Torchon

285gsm, matte finish, heavily textured fine art paper. This paper is our most textured option. This rough paper has a very tactile feel to it. Its unique surface blends with the photograph and lends to a more three-dimensional effect and sense of depth. Prints display bright colors, excellent reproduction of detail and deep blacks. It's matte finish will also reduce glare around multiple light sources where distracting reflections are a concern. If you are looking for a heavily textured paper that will add a more rugged look to your print - like watercolor paper - I would choose this option!

SATIN FINE ART PAPER

Hahnemühle Fine Art Baryta

300gsm, satin finish, extremely deep DMAX (depth of black). This premium fine art paper sits firmly between our lustre and matte options (in terms of shine) - but with it's own unique bang! It offers true whites, extremely deep, rich blacks and a very smooth, subtle surface texture. This paper is well suited for either color or black and white prints with deep contrast, intense colors and incredible rendering of detail. With a satin finish, there will be some potential for glare over a matte option - but the unique coating and subtle texture on this paper refracts light that would ordinarily overwhelm a lesser quality satin finish paper. This is an excellent option if you want the wonderful depth and sharp detail characterized by glossy paper, but without the overwhelming, high sheen. It's absolutely beautiful.
